Principles of Food Production: GMP Training
Ensuring the security of our food supply is paramount. That's why understanding and implementing Good Manufacturing Practices (GMPs) is crucial in every stage of food production. Comprehensive GMP training equips workers with the understanding needed to maintain a hygienic and efficient manufacturing environment. From commodities sourcing to final product, GMP training covers a wide range of topics that directly impact the safety of consumers.
- Key aspects of GMP training include:
- Personal hygiene
- Facility sanitation
- Hazard analysis and control
- Record keeping
By implementing GMP training, food production facilities demonstrate their commitment to producing safe and high-quality products. This not only preserves public health but site also strengthens the credibility of the food industry as a whole.

Best Practices for Food Handling: Training & Certification
Training and certification programs play a vital role in ensuring safe food handling practices. These programs provide employees with the understanding necessary to prevent foodborne illnesses and maintain high sanitation standards. A well-structured training program should include topics such as: personal hygiene, handwashing techniques, food storage and preparation guidelines, temperature control, cross-contamination prevention, and safe cleaning and sanitizing procedures. Certification programs often comprise a combination of theoretical instruction and practical demonstrations, followed by an exam to assess comprehension. Achieving certification demonstrates a commitment to food safety and can improve an individual's credibility within the industry.
It is crucial for food service establishments to implement mandatory training programs for all employees involved in food handling. Regular refreshers and updates are also important to guarantee that employees stay informed about the latest best practices and regulations. By investing in comprehensive training and certification programs, businesses can minimize the risk of foodborne illness outbreaks and protect the health of their customers.
